Colgate Plans to Restructure, Cut Jobs

Colgate-Palmolive Company announced a four-year restructuring and business-building plan. About 12% of the company’s 37,000 employees will be affected by the changes. The plan includes three major objectives: to further increase the company’s gross and operating profits by generating additional savings; to accelerate innovative marketing and new products and to maximize the effectiveness of global advertising and commercial investment funds.
